Why Market Hours Matter – The Core of a Successful Forex Strategy

Forex is a 24‑hour market, but not all hours are created equal. Liquidity peaks when major financial centers are open, resulting in tighter spreads, faster execution, and clearer price signals. For Pakistani traders, aligning your activity with these peaks can reduce transaction costs and improve risk management.

The timing also influences volatility. High‑impact news releases from the U.S., Europe, or Asia can trigger rapid price movements. Knowing when these events are likely to occur lets you decide whether to trade aggressively, apply tighter stop‑losses, or simply stay on the sidelines.

Global Forex Sessions – A Quick Overview

The forex market rotates through four primary sessions: Sydney, Tokyo, London, and New York. Each session overlaps with the next, creating windows of heightened activity. Below is a concise table that converts the standard GMT times to Pakistan Standard Time (PKT, GMT+5).

Session GMT Open – Close PKT Open – Close Typical Liquidity
Sydney 22:00 – 07:00 03:00 – 12:00 Low to moderate
Tokyo 00:00 – 09:00 05:00 – 14:00 Moderate
London 07:00 – 16:00 12:00 – 21:00 High
New York 12:00 – 21:00 17:00 – 02:00 (next day) Very high

Notice the two‑hour overlap between London and New York (12:00 – 14:00 GMT). This period is widely regarded as the most liquid and volatile, making it ideal for day traders who thrive on rapid price action.

Typical Use Cases for Pakistani Traders

Pakistani traders often have full‑time jobs, making the timing of market sessions crucial. Here are three common scenarios:

Evening Trading After Work

Many traders log in around 18:00 PKT to catch the New York session’s closing hours. This window offers high liquidity and the chance to trade major pairs with tight spreads. Using FxPro’s mobile app ensures you stay connected without needing a desktop setup.

Early‑Morning Session for Part‑Time Students

Students who study during the day may prefer the Tokyo session (05:00 – 14:00 PKT). The moderate volatility is suitable for learning swing trading while still providing enough movement to practice risk management.

Weekend Preparation and Analysis

Since the forex market is closed on Saturday and Sunday, traders often use this time to analyze the upcoming week’s economic calendar, adjust their trading plan, and set pending orders that will trigger when the market reopens on Monday.
